WebThe Northern hairy-nosed wombat is the largest of the 3 species of wombat, reaching weights of 40 kg, but averaging 32 kg. The oldest wild Northern hairy-nosed wombat was at least 23 years old. A Northern hairy-nosed wombat was in captivity for more than 30 years before it died. One young is usually born but twins are sometimes reported. Webhairy-nosed wombat). The average adult weight is 32 kg, with adult females slightly heavier than males (Horsup 2004), and can grow to more than one metre in length (DEHP 2016). Compared with the common wombat, the northern hairy-nosed wombat has softer fur, longer and more pointed ears, and a broader muzzle fringed with fine whiskers.
